Footwork The vast majority of Scottish Country Dances can be performed using the seven steps, Slip step, Skip change, Pas-de-basque, Step up or down, the Strathspey travelling step, the Strathspey setting step and the Highland schottische setting step, all of which are described in the linked pages.Other steps which belong to the Highland and the Ladies' Step Dancing traditions but which . Buoyed by the Jacobite uprising, soldiers returning home from the Napoleonic Wars, and Queen Victorias endorsement, Scottish reeling became the vogue by the turn of the 20th century, especially in military circles. It might seem a bit overwhelming theres 11,000 Scottish reels and dances on record but youll find the same favourites cropping up, namely The Gay Gordons, The Dashing White Sergeant, Hamilton House, the Duke of Perth and the Reel of the 51st Division. With the closure for refurbishment of the Assembly Rooms in 2010, aligned with the gradual decline in serving Reserve Officers in Scotland, it was appropriate to reconvene at other venues across the capital and widen the appeal of the event to serving and former regular officers in Scotland. One of the most popular Scottish country dances of all time, the Reel of the 51st Highland Division is a modern Scottish country dance written by Lieutenant J E M "Jimmy" Atkinson of the 7th Battalion, The Argyll and Sutherland Highlanders while in a POW camp (picture taken at Oflag IIIC) during the Second World War.
